Taxonomic History
The authorship date of 1813 for Hampson appears anomalous, as Hampson lived from 1865 to 1936. This may reflect a data entry error in source databases or a reference to an earlier work. The tribe is currently classified within Boletobiinae, though tribal boundaries within Erebidae have undergone significant revision in recent decades.
